Hibbing City Council approves buyout, plat exemption and joint-powers amendment for Public Works facility

Hibbing City Council voted to approve a resolution authorizing a purchase agreement to increase the city's ownership stake in the Central Range Public Works Facility, approved a plat exemption to subdivide land for a future public safety building, and authorized an amendment to the joint powers agreement with MnDOT and St. Louis County.

HIBBING, Minn. — The Hibbing City Council on April 22 approved a package of actions aimed at shifting ownership and operations of the Central Range Public Works Facility and freeing land for a future public safety building.

City Administrator Greg Brzezinski told the council the city is proposing to buy an increased share of the facility so it and the Minnesota Department of Transportation would be equal partners. Brzezinski said the total property price is $1,300,000 and that Hibbing’s share would be $890,000. He said the parcel the city plans to acquire would be subdivided to provide a site for a new fire hall, police space and ambulance services.
